WebJan 30, 2024 · The Port of Tanjung Pelepas (PTP) is Malaysia’s largest container terminal. In addition, the port delivers reliable, efficient and advanced services to major shipping lines and box operators. Moreover, it provides shippers in Malaysia and abroad extensive connectivity to the global market. WebPort of Tanjung Pelepas With an annual capacity of 12,500,000 TEU the Port of Tanjung Pelepas (PTP) is Malaysia’s most advanced container terminal. Port of Tanjung Pelepas (PTP) will invest US$178.7 million (RM750 million) to expand its capacity by almost 1 million TEU during 2024. More specifically, the Malaysian port that currently has a capacity of 11.5 million TEU, is projected to grow to 12.5 million TEU within the next six months.
